Habitat for Humanity of Chattanooga is well known for their affordable homes and has expanded its mission to offer home repairs as well. Habitat for Humanity International is responsible for this initiative. The goal is to serve more people and change lives in areas that are affected by the current housing crisis. Their services are now available to assist with other important issues such as home repairs and painting.

What are the most popular handyman repairs?

Handymen commonly repair damaged roofs, windows, doors, gutters, siding, decks, fences, sheds, hot water heaters, air conditioning units, and electrical systems. Handymen are available to help homeowners with home improvements and building projects. They can also assist with plumbing, painting, drywall, landscaping, concrete work as well as tiling and decking.



Statistics

  • An estimate was that in 2003, the market for home maintenance and repair spending was up 14% 2001 to 2003. (en.wikipedia.org)
  • Another estimate was that the market in the United States was $126 billion and was increasing by about 4% annually. (en.wikipedia.org)
  • According to the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, in May 2020, there are 1,357,630 handymen employed in the U.S.. (angi.com)
